Air Asia X to introduce quiet zone

30 Jul 2012

Air Asia X is launching a quiet zone on its A330 fleet starting February 2013. Passengers who are 13 or above and are not travelling with infants or children aged 12 or below are eligible to book seats in the quiet zone.  

The quiet zone will be located between rows 7-14, which are the first seven rows of economy cabin, right behind the premium economy seats. It is hoped that noise and disturbances will be minimal in this area.

Reservations are now open. To reserve a seat at the quiet zone, choose the ‘pick-a-seat’ option while booking. The standard fee for selecting seats in the economy class is RM35 (US$11), and RM110 (US$35) for hot seats located on row 7 (the first row of economy).

Air Asia X is not the first carrier to introduce child-free areas. Previously, Malaysia Airlines stirred up heated debate by implementing a baby ban for the first class of its A380 fleet (see story here) as well as child-free cabin on business class and A380 upper deck economy.
